The Impact of Rugs and Blinds in Moroccan-inspired Decor

Rugs and blinds play a significant role in Moroccan-inspired decor, adding depth, texture, and rich colors to create an authentic and inviting atmosphere. Here’s how rugs and blinds make an impact in Moroccan-inspired decor:

  1. Intricate patterns and vibrant colors: Moroccan rugs are known for their intricate geometric patterns and vibrant colors. Choose rugs with designs like traditional Moroccan motifs, diamond shapes, or bold abstract patterns. These rugs become the focal point of the room, adding visual interest and capturing the essence of Moroccan style.
  2. Texture and warmth: Moroccan rugs are often made from natural materials like wool or cotton, providing a soft and cozy texture underfoot. Select rugs with a plush pile or shaggy texture to add warmth and comfort to your space. Additionally, consider layering rugs with different textures to create depth and visual appeal.
  3. Exotic blinds: Blinds in a Moroccan-inspired decor should reflect the exotic and luxurious atmosphere. Opt for blinds made of natural materials like bamboo or wood, which complement the earthy tones often found in Moroccan design. Consider blinds with intricate carvings or Moroccan-inspired patterns that add a touch of elegance and authenticity.
  4. Tassel and fringe details: Traditional Moroccan rugs often feature tassels or fringe along the edges. Incorporate this detail by choosing rugs with tassel or fringe accents. These decorative elements add a playful and authentic touch to the overall Moroccan aesthetic.
  5. Layering with sheer curtains: Moroccan-inspired decor often incorporates sheer curtains to create a sense of privacy while allowing diffused light to enter the space. Choose sheer curtains in rich jewel tones or intricate patterns that complement the colors and patterns in your rugs. These curtains add a luxurious and ethereal quality to the room.
  6. Embrace bold and rich colors: Moroccan design is known for its bold and rich color palette. Opt for rugs and blinds in vibrant hues like deep blues, vibrant oranges, rich reds, and emerald greens. These colors create a sense of vibrancy and create a striking contrast against neutral walls and furniture.
  7. Mix patterns and textures: Moroccan design embraces an eclectic mix of patterns and textures. Don’t be afraid to layer rugs with different patterns or mix textiles throughout the room. Pair geometric patterns in rugs with embroidered or patterned blinds to create a visually interesting and authentic Moroccan-inspired look.
